I am writing to express my deep dissatisfaction with the service provided by Castlevet. Sadly, we had to make the difficult decision to euthanize our beloved pet, and the experience was made even more distressing by the insensitivity exhibited by the vet. Firstly, our pet was misdiagnosed by Castlevet, and it was only discovered that he had cancer a mere 10 days before his passing. This misdiagnosis led to unnecessary suffering for our pet and significant emotional distress for our family. During the euthanasia procedure, the vet displayed a callous attitude and appeared annoyed by our sorrow. Instead of showing empathy and understanding during this difficult time, the vet made the experience even more painful for us. Losing a beloved pet is an incredibly challenging experience, and we expected better support and understanding from a veterinary professional. It is essential for veterinary professionals to recognize the emotional impact of their work and to provide support to families during times of loss. In addition, I recommend that the vets undergo social courses or training to improve their communication and empathy skills when dealing with clients. Read Less

While on a stay in Dublin last May, I was fortunate enough to come in contact with Castle Veterinary Clinic. My much loved dog, a 12 year old King Charles Cavalier with a heart murmur, had to be operated on to remove a tumour on her spleen. I was well aware of the degree of risk involved but, thanks to the experience and expertise of the staff in Clondalkin - not least Vet Aonghus, she not only survived the surgery but the speed of her recovery was nothing short of amazing! A big thankyou to all concerned. Best wishes, Mary. Read Less
